The Momcozy Baby Wrap Carrier is a versatile and ergonomic babywearing solution designed for infants and toddlers weighing between 8 to 35 lbs. Made from a soft blend of 95% polyester and 5% spandex, it offers a comfortable fit for parents of all sizes, from XXS to XXL. This lightweight carrier promotes healthy hip and spine development while providing a cozy environment for your baby. It's easy to wear, machine washable, and even allows for discreet breastfeeding, making it an essential item for modern parents.

Perfect for us!
My 5 week old loves this carrier! I have the Tula Explore carrier, Boppy Comfyfit, and two wrap carriers (Solly and Lillebaby). My baby would cry instantly in both the Tula and the Boppy carriers and it took at least 30-40+ mins to get him to sleep for a contact nap. He was much more relaxed in the wrap carriers, but with a newborn, who has time to do the full wrap process when you need to soothe your babe quickly or want to transition quickly into contact nap time. I was looking for a quick and easy version of the wrap carriers, that also wasn’t too expensive, and decided to give this one a shot. I’m honestly shocked at how immediately he relaxes in this carrier. He stays very snug thanks to the ring pulls. So much easier than the wrap carriers and so much comfier than the structured ones. The material is like a thicker t-shirt and has a very small amount of stretch to it — enough to get the right snugness without getting loose over time. When new, the fabric looks nice. I probably won’t wash it much to avoid pilling that I see on other reviews unless he has a blowout in it. Definitely recommend if your baby likes to be in a wrap carrier but you want something easier! Oh — and it’s also comfortable for me too.

Okay Momcozy…I see you!
I’ve researched and tried a lot of different wraps. I’ve always wanted to be able to have the convenience of a ring sling with my infants, and I had bought a “hand woven in Guatemala” ring sling for around $100 but could never figure it out and both my babies hated it. So I just used a soft buckle carrier. My current two month old is a Velcro baby and the buckle carrier was bulky, needed hacking to use with an infant, and hurt my neck and back for as often as I was using it. I was looking at some expensive Meh Dai style carriers and saw this one. I figured I’d try it out and see if I could save $200 instead of buying a Meh Dai.The fabric is soft and nice enough. It’s nothing super special. But the lightweight construction, wide straps and back support is amazing. The ring sides fit my very small frame better than others that can’t adjust, but it’s not so free form as a Moby wrap (which intimidate me). I want something I can stick my baby in easily and quickly and this is it!I’m sure there are fancier options out there, but this is safe—achieves the “m” leg shape and curved spine posture for my little one, and it does the job. I would say this is a great first wrap/carrier for those feeling out baby wearing.Baby fell asleep in less than 5 minutes the first time I put it on.I didn’t read the instructions and watched some YouTube tutorials instead.

Wanted to love this
I really wanted to love this as it was a blend of wrap and structured carrier. The fabric is super soft and it is very easy to put on my yourself. However, I did not feel like it held my baby well. I felt like it started to "sag" from his weight and he is only 11 pounds. It was comfortable but felt like it got loose as I walked around so I still had to keep one hand on him. I ordered it to take walks with him and our puppy but it didn't feel sturdy enough to do that.
